The 3RT2017-1BW44-3MA0: The coil is rated at 48 V DC with an operating range factor of 0.8 to 1.1 times the rated value, so it picks up reliably down to roughly 38.4 V and holds in up to 52.8 V. The coil connection uses screw-type terminals, which is the standard for panel wiring with ferruled or solid conductors.
Switching Capacity and Duty Cycles
For DC-13 duty (solenoid loads), the contactor is rated at 6 A at 24 V, 2 A at 48 V, 2 A at 60 V, 1 A at 110 V, 0.9 A at 125 V, 0.3 A at 220 V, and 3 A at 400 V. At 230 V AC, it is rated for 2 hp motor load. Switching frequency limits are 1000 cycles per hour for AC-1 (resistive), 750 per hour for AC-2 and AC-3 (motor start/run), and 250 per hour for AC-4 (plugging/inching). These duty-cycle figures govern the real-world thermal rise in the enclosure — a panel builder should derate if multiple contactors are ganged without spacing.
The size S00 footprint is 45 mm wide, 58 mm high, and 117 mm deep — a compact profile that fits standard 600 mm deep enclosures with room for gland plates and wiring ducts.
Main contacts accept solid or stranded conductors from 0.5 to 4 mm², or two conductors per terminal: 2x (0.5 to 1.5 mm²), 2x (0.75 to 2.5 mm²), or 2x 4 mm². The screw terminals are rated for the full current range of the size S00 frame. No auxiliary switch is integrated on this variant — if auxiliary contacts are needed for feedback or interlocking, a separate side-mount block must be added.
The contactor is part of the SIRIUS family, which carries CE, UL, CSA, and other international approvals as standard for the series.
